Hikey970 HIAI 深度学习例子使用教程
====问题====有一些客户反应下载HIAI SDK后, 编译其中的HIAI DEMO在hikey970上运行显示只能使用CPU加速没有使用NPU加速,
其实通过推理时间这个关键数据也能判断, 如果使用cpu的话推理时间在500-600ms, 如果使用NPU加速的话,时间应该在10-30ms左右。
======软件包======
1. HIAI SDK, 目前的版本是2018/05/09, 推荐使用这个版本, 推理速度进一步提高
// 注册hw账号,
http://developer.huawei.com/consumer/cn/wiki/index.php?title=HiAI%E7%94%B3%E8%AF%B7%E6%96%B9%E5%BC%8F#
//切换到英文版, 直接下载hiaisdk, 并解压
http://developer.huawei.com/consumer/en/devservice/doc/2020301
国内用户可以通过如下地址进行下载,
其中链接:https://pan.baidu.com/s/1AATjLTsTtcXIR-5nSM7qVw 密码:95ls
[*]a. Hoperun_version 是润和修改的
[*]b. HW_Original是华为原始的
[*]c. app-debug.apk是基于润和的修改编译好的, 可以运行的
2. 基础软件包目前hikey970的全版本也是hisi默认的出货版本,可以从如下地址下载,
如果安装app-debug.apk并按照后文提到的验证方法操作无法使用npu加速的话,
建议更新大版本(或者更新的)。
链接:https://pan.baidu.com/s/1GPj3tWdSlzwK7-t0F90Bzw 密码:f5ew
======修改点======
润和修改点如下, 主要是解决新版本的编译和cpu/npu选择问题,
HIAI SDK是要兼容手机平台的, 有一些判断条件hikey970是不需要或者是没有的。D:\HiAI_DDK_100.150.031.000\app_source\Demo_Soure_Code\build.gradle
D:\HiAI_DDK_100.150.031.000\app_source\Demo_Soure_Code\app\src\main\java\com\huawei\hiaidemo\view\MainActivity.java
========验证方法========
3. 插入sdcard
4. 建立 /sdcard/DCIM/Camera/目录, 将测试的图片推到这个目录下, 如果图库中没有看到推入的图片,
可以重新插拔一下卡
5. 运行hiaidemo apps, 选择gallery中的图片后, 会显示推理得到的可能结果
// 建立目录adb shell mkdir /sdcard/DCIM/Camera///文件推到系统adb push xxx /sdcard/DCIM/Camera/标准的inception V3的模型,
此版本的推理时间应该在 12-30ms
重点鸣谢: 润和关工
你好,这个例子里是 squeezenet_v1.1 模型,我运行是 ok 的,但跑 alexnet 时 app 会崩溃,有没有跑大模型的教程?
风火轮用户11944 发表于 2018-7-4 15:15
你好,这个例子里是 squeezenet_v1.1 模型,我运行是 ok 的,但跑 alexnet 时 app 会崩溃,有没有跑大模型 ...
更多教程,请看华为hiAI的开发者网站 peter 发表于 2018-7-5 14:43
更多教程,请看华为hiAI的开发者网站
已经解决,谢谢
页:
[1]